MSc in International Management career data
97% of VR成人视频 MSc in International Management graduates were employed six months after finishing their course. 49% were employed in the UK. Employers include IMMAST, Arctic Bee, Deloitte and Guidepoint.

Methodology
The data above is based on data from 37 MSc in International Management graduates from the class of 2023-24.
We've collated data from:
- University career survey
- LinkedIn searches
- School Employability Team updates
- University Advancement Office sources
- graduation ceremony surveys
Percentages are rounded to the nearest whole number.
